import static org.opendaylight.yangtools.yang.parser.spi.meta.ModelProcessingPhase.FULL_DECLARATION;
import java.util.Collection;
-import org.slf4j.Logger;
-import org.slf4j.LoggerFactory;
import org.opendaylight.yangtools.yang.common.QName;
import org.opendaylight.yangtools.yang.model.api.Rfc6020Mapping;
-import org.opendaylight.yangtools.yang.model.api.meta.DeclaredStatement;
import org.opendaylight.yangtools.yang.model.api.meta.EffectiveStatement;
-import org.opendaylight.yangtools.yang.model.api.meta.StatementDefinition;
-import org.opendaylight.yangtools.yang.model.api.meta.StatementSource;
import org.opendaylight.yangtools.yang.model.api.stmt.AugmentStatement;
import org.opendaylight.yangtools.yang.model.api.stmt.DescriptionStatement;
import org.opendaylight.yangtools.yang.model.api.stmt.IfFeatureStatement;
import org.opendaylight.yangtools.yang.parser.spi.source.SourceException;
import org.opendaylight.yangtools.yang.parser.stmt.reactor.StatementContextBase;
import org.opendaylight.yangtools.yang.parser.stmt.rfc6020.effective.UsesEffectiveStatementImpl;
+import org.slf4j.Logger;
+import org.slf4j.LoggerFactory;
public class UsesStatementImpl extends AbstractDeclaredStatement<QName> implements UsesStatement {
@Override
public void prerequisiteFailed(Collection<? extends Prerequisite<?>> failed) throws InferenceException {
if (failed.contains(sourceGroupingPre)) {
- throw new InferenceException("Grouping " + groupingName + " was not resovled.", usesNode.getStatementSourceReference());
+ throw new InferenceException("Grouping " + groupingName + " was not resolved.", usesNode
+ .getStatementSourceReference());
}
throw new InferenceException("Unknown error occurred.", usesNode.getStatementSourceReference());
}
public Collection<? extends RefineStatement> getRefines() {
return allDeclared(RefineStatement.class);
}
-
- @Override
- public QName argument() {
- // TODO Auto-generated method stub
- return null;
- }
-
- @Override
- public String rawArgument() {
- // TODO Auto-generated method stub
- return null;
- }
-
- @Override
- public Collection<? extends DeclaredStatement<?>> declaredSubstatements() {
- // TODO Auto-generated method stub
- return null;
- }
-
- @Override
- public StatementDefinition statementDefinition() {
- // TODO Auto-generated method stub
- return null;
- }
-
- @Override
- public StatementSource getStatementSource() {
- // TODO Auto-generated method stub
- return null;
- }
-
}